Custom RPC Networks and Multi-Chain Configuration
Custom RPC MetaMask configuration enables access to networks beyond the default Ethereum mainnet, expanding your reach across the entire EVM-compatible ecosystem. The advanced network settings allow manual addition of custom RPCs for testnets, Layer 2 solutions, sidechains, and emerging blockchain networks that haven’t been added to MetaMask’s standard network list. This flexibility makes MetaMask an ideal choice for developers, early adopters, and users who need access to specialized networks.
When configuring custom RPC endpoints, MetaMask advanced settings provide fields for network name, RPC URL, chain ID, currency symbol, and block explorer URL. These parameters ensure complete network integration with proper transaction tracking, gas fee calculation, and block confirmation monitoring. Advanced users often maintain multiple RPC endpoints for the same network to ensure redundancy and optimal performance.
The custom RPC functionality particularly benefits DeFi users who need access to Layer 2 networks like Arbitrum, Optimism, and Polygon for lower transaction costs. By configuring these networks through advanced settings, users can seamlessly switch between mainnet and Layer 2 protocols without compromising security or requiring multiple wallet applications. Advanced Gas Controls and Transaction Optimization
Advanced gas controls within MetaMask provide sophisticated tools for optimizing transaction costs and timing across Ethereum and other EVM networks. The enhanced gas interface allows manual adjustment of gas price, gas limit, and priority fees, giving experienced users precise control over transaction parameters. This functionality is essential for MetaMask power user scenarios including MEV protection, congestion avoidance, and cost optimization during high-traffic periods.
The advanced gas settings include three preset modes: slow, standard, and fast, with additional options for custom configuration. Power users often create custom gas strategies based on network conditions, transaction urgency, and cost sensitivity. The browser extension provides real-time gas estimates and historical data to inform these decisions, making it easier to balance speed and cost according to specific requirements.
Gas optimization becomes particularly important when interacting with complex DeFi protocols that require multiple transaction confirmations or when minting NFTs during high-demand drops. MetaMask advanced settings allow users to set appropriate gas parameters for these scenarios, reducing the risk of failed transactions while avoiding excessive fees that can erode profit margins or increase participation costs.

Frequently Asked Questions
How do I access MetaMask advanced settings?
Click your account avatar in the top-right corner of the MetaMask browser extension, select “Settings” from the dropdown menu, then click “Advanced” in the left sidebar. This section contains all power user features and customization options.
What is MetaMask privacy mode and should I enable it?
MetaMask privacy mode requires explicit permission before sharing account information with dApps, preventing automatic wallet detection. Enable it if you prefer granular control over which applications can access your wallet information and want enhanced privacy protection.
How do I add custom RPC networks to MetaMask?
In MetaMask advanced settings, go to Networks and click “Add Network.” Enter the network name, RPC URL, chain ID, currency symbol, and block explorer URL. This allows access to testnets, Layer 2 solutions, and other EVM-compatible networks not in the default list.
